JSON_MIME = "application/json"
YAML_MIME = "application/x-yaml"
[docs]def upload_file(
body,
bucket_name,
file_name,
settings,
prefix=None,
mime=None,
):
"""Upload template_body to a file in s3 with given prefix and bucket_name
:param body: Template body, would come from troposphere template to_json() or to_yaml()
:type body: str
:param bucket_name: name of the bucket to upload the file to
:type bucket_name: str
:param file_name: Name of the file
:type file_name: str
:param prefix: override default prefix for the file in S3
:type prefix: str, optional
:returns: url_path, the https://s3.amazonaws.com/ URL to the file
:rtype: str
"""
if mime is None:
mime = JSON_MIME
if prefix is None:
prefix = FILE_PREFIX
key = f"{prefix}/{file_name}"
client = settings.session.client("s3")
client.put_object(
Body=body,
Key=key,
Bucket=bucket_name,
ContentEncoding="utf-8",
ContentType=mime,
ServerSideEncryption="AES256",
)
return f"https://s3.amazonaws.com/{bucket_name}/{key}"
[docs]class RetryThis(Exception):
pass
[docs]@retry(RetryThis, tries=2, delay=5)
def validate_wrapper(session, body: str = None, url: str = None):
"""
:param session:
:param body:
:param url:
:return:
"""
client = session.client("cloudformation")
try:
if url:
client.validate_template(TemplateURL=url)
elif body:
client.validate_template(TemplateBody=body)
except ClientError as error:
if error.response["Error"]["Code"] == "Throttling":
raise RetryThis(error)
raise
